High above the old town rises Michaelsberg, one of Bamberg's seven hills. It has shaped the cityscape for over a thousand years. Impressive buildings, a terraced garden, orchards and a vineyard surround the former Baroque monastery complex. From here, you can enjoy an incomparable view of the World Heritage city.

Garden of Heaven

The vaulted ceiling of St Michael’s Church is one of the most extraordinary works of art of the Baroque period. More than 580 plant species are depicted here in great detail – including native medicinal and useful plants as well as exotic species.

The Monastery Church of St Michael

In St Michael’s Church, the main attractions are the Baroque façade with its impressive flight of steps, the tomb of St Otto and the Neo-Gothic net vault. The highlight inside the church is the ‘Garden of Heaven’.

View of Bamberg from Michaelsberg

The freely accessible East Plateau offers one of the most beautiful viewpoints in Bamberg. From here, the view stretches across the rooftops of the Old Town to the surrounding hills of the region.

Northern and southern stairways lead down to the Baroque terraced garden, which features old fruit trees, cornel cherry hedges, the Dolphin Fountain and small pavilions. The historic lime-tree avenue leads to a viewing platform from which, on a clear day, you can even see the Staffelberg.
